Matson Q1: EPS $1.04, revenue $722.1M, raises FY operating income outlook
Matson, Inc.
2024-Q1 EPS reported
$1.04
revenue$722,100,000
- Q1 2024 EPS $1.04 vs $0.94; net income $36.1M vs $34.0M; revenue $722.1M vs $704.8M.
- Ocean Transportation op income $27.6M (flat YoY); Logistics op income $9.3M (-14.7% YoY).
- FY 2024 consolidated operating income guidance raised to modestly higher than 2023's $342.8M.
- Repurchased 0.4M shares for $48.9M; declared $0.32/share dividend payable June 6, 2024.
- Received $118.6M tax refund plus $10.2M interest; FY 2024 interest income expected ~$45M.

Exact text from the filing
Matson, Inc. (“Matson” or the “Company”) (NYSE: MATX), a leading U.S. carrier in the Pacific, today reported net income of $36.1 million, or $1.04 per diluted share, for the quarter ended March 31, 2024. Net income for the quarter ended March 31, 2023 was $34.0 million, or $0.94 per diluted share. Consolidated revenue for the first quarter 2024 was $722.1 million compared with $704.8 million for the first quarter 2023.
